Declutter and Purge

Before you start organizing, it’s essential to declutter and purge unnecessary toys. Gather all the toys and sort them into piles: keep, donate, and discard. This process will help you eliminate broken or unused toys that take up valuable space.

Vertical Storage

Make the most of your garage’s height by utilizing vertical storage solutions. Install shelves on the walls to store bulky toys, baskets, and bins. Overhead racks are also a great option for storing seasonal items or toys that aren’t used frequently.

Wall-Mounted Pegboard

A wall-mounted pegboard provides a versatile storage solution for small toys, tools, and art supplies. Use hooks, clips, and shelves to create a customized storage system that meets your specific needs.

Hanging Shelves

Hanging shelves suspended from the ceiling offer additional storage without taking up floor space. They’re perfect for storing large toys, baskets, or even bicycles.

Horizontal Storage

Horizontal storage solutions are ideal for toys that need to be easily accessible. Use modular bins, drawers, and cabinets to organize toys by type, age, or activity.

Plastic Bins with Lids

Plastic bins with lids are a great way to keep toys clean and dust-free. They come in various sizes and colors, allowing you to customize your storage system.

Rolling Carts

Rolling carts provide a mobile storage solution that can be easily moved around the garage or even outside for playtime. They’re perfect for storing toys that need to be accessible for multiple children.

Dedicated Play Areas

Creating designated play areas within the garage can help encourage creativity and reduce clutter. Set up a toy car track, art station, or reading nook to give your kids a dedicated space for imaginative play.

Labeling and Organization

Labeling storage containers and drawers makes it easy for kids to find and put away their toys. Use clear labels or color-code different areas for different types of toys.

FAQ about How to Store Kids Toys in Garage

Q: What is the best way to store toys in the garage?

A: Use clear plastic bins, label them clearly, and store them on shelves or in a designated play area.

Q: How can I maximize storage space in my garage?

A: Use vertical storage options like shelves and hanging organizers. Stackable bins also help save space.

Q: How can I keep toys organized?

A: Create dedicated storage zones for different types of toys, such as building blocks, dolls, and board games.

Q: How can I prevent toys from getting lost or damaged?

A: Use bins with lids to keep toys contained and protected. Place toys in their designated storage areas immediately after use.

Q: How can I make toy storage accessible for kids?

A: Store frequently used toys at a lower level and use open shelves or bins that kids can easily reach.

Q: How can I discourage pests from accessing stored toys?

A: Keep toys off the floor and away from moisture. Regularly clean storage areas to prevent pests from nesting.

Q: How can I keep toys clean and sanitary?

A: Regularly wipe down bins and toys with a disinfectant. Wash soft toys as recommended by the manufacturer.

Q: How can I store large toys, such as ride-on cars or playhouses?

A: Use wall-mounted brackets or dedicated storage units designed for bulky items. Consider storing them outside the garage if space permits.

Q: How can I prevent toys from becoming a safety hazard?

A: Keep sharp or small toys out of reach of young children. Secure heavy toys to prevent them from falling and causing injury.

Q: How can I recycle or donate unwanted toys?

A: Check with local organizations or charities that accept toy donations. Consider selling or giving away gently used toys online or at consignment shops.
